14:22 — On-call confirmed the deploy blocked on lint failures in the Tollery migrations repo. New SQL lint rules (uppercase keywords, no SELECT *) were merged mid-sprint without a grace period, flagging 41 legacy files. Mitigation: rules downgraded to warnings for files under /legacy, pipeline re-run green at 14:41. Follow-up ticket filed to batch-fix old files. Failing run's trace token recorded below.

trace token, kahog-kaweg: htk14_734fe1d358f0c2

Off-site run checklist — Item 7: Master key set for the Harwick Mill annexe. The full set (twelve keys, tagged and ringed) travels in the grey lockbox, which stays in the driver's sight at all times. Receiving site staff at Harwick should verify the tag count against the manifest before signing. No duplicates exist, so treat any discrepancy as an incident. At hand-over, the courier will follow the confidential instruction given below.

dispatch memo: the sorius tamius courier leaves the praeth ledger at gate 4873 under passcode 928014

### Receipt mailer hiccups

If Kindledger stops sending donation receipts, first check the outbox table — stuck rows usually mean the queue worker died quietly. Restart it with `kindledger-worker restart` and watch the logs for a minute. Still nothing? The SMTP relay in the Darrowfield region sometimes drops sessions; flip `RELAY_REGION=fallback` and retry. The worker won't start at all without its relay credential, so make sure the env file includes the line below.

secret setting of tajof-bahif: COURIER_KEY3=65d